The top 1% global wealth share could rise from 38.5% today to 46% in 2050 if the wealthiest entirely own the new low-carbon infrastructure. Conversely, if this is financed by a tax on the top 1% and then owned by governments or not-for-profits, the top 1% wealth share could drop to 26%.

Richest countries tend to have the highest public spending: around 40% public spending in the 20% richest countries, vs. <20% in the 20% poorest countries.

The world's poorest countries spend little on public services, and much on public debt payments. About 50% of public revenues are spent on interest payments in Egypt or Ghana, for instance.

The world's 10 poorest countries as per our latest data (starting with Burundi, Yemen, Dominican Republic) are global debtors. Net foreign wealth in these countries typically amounts to around -50 to -100% of their Net Domestic Product.

Despite having negative net wealth positions (i.e. foreigners own more wealth in the US than Americans own wealth abroad), US or France still have positive net foreign incomes, receiving more income from the rest of the world than they send income to other countries.

Regions that have relatively less income inequality are also among the world's richest regions. In Europe, the bottom 50% makes nearly 20% of total pretax national income, vs. less than 10% in the world's most unequal regions (i.e. Latin America, Middle East North Africa).

Let us start with the latest average income data. In North America per capita incomes are circa €3550/month; Europe: €2700/month, East Asia: 1350€/month, Sub-Saharan Africa: 250€/month. Values in Purchasing Power Parity.
